







After using this stylus for weeks, I can confidently say it's a solid alternative to the Apple Pencil—if you're okay with sacrificing pressure sensitivity. The magnetic attachment is surprisingly strong; my iPad Pro 11" carries it like a sidekick without fear of dropping.
The 1.5mm tip glides smoother than my finger ever could during note-taking sessions. I’ve scribbled through back-to-back Zoom meetings without lag, though I did accidentally turn it off twice by fidgeting with the overly sensitive power button (a common gripe in reviews).
Battery life? Impressive. A 15-minute charge after my kid hijacked it for Roblox doodles gave me another 8 hours of use. Palm rejection works decently with my matte screen protector, though heavy-handed writers might notice occasional hiccups.
Build quality feels mid-tier—not premium, but durable enough for my backpack tumbles. At this price point, it’s perfect for students or casual artists who don’t need pro-level features. Just remember: no tilt detection, and double-check your iPad model compatibility first!
